Whether you're a seasoned traveler or simply aiming for preparedness at home, a well-stocked first aid kit is an absolute necessity. From minor cuts and scrapes to more serious situations, having the right supplies on hand can prove crucial.

  • Assemble a selection of essential items like bandages of multiple dimensions, antibiotic cream, pain relievers, and antiseptic wipes.
  • Factor in items specific to your needs, such as allergy medication if you're prone to allergies, insect repellent for outdoor activities, or a small scissors
  • Make sure to include a reference guide to help you address emergencies

Regularly inspect your first aid kit to ensure that supplies are still valid. Replace expired items and add any new essentials as needed.

Quick Energy with Dextrose Tablets copyright

Running low on fuel? Need a quick energy lift? Tablets containing dextrose can be a helpful solution. These small, convenient tablets dissolve quickly in your mouth and are absorbed directly into your bloodstream for a rapid increase in glucose levels. This helps to provide you with the extra energy you need to power through your day.

Dextrose is a simple sugar that your body uses as its primary energy. When you consume dextrose, it gets converted glucose, which your cells use for energy. Dextrose tablets are often taken by athletes and individuals with an active lifestyle to help them refuel after training. They can also be helpful for individuals with fluctuating blood sugar levels.

  • Consider that dextrose tablets should not be used as a replacement to a healthy diet and lifestyle.
  • Speak with your doctor before using dextrose tablets, especially if you have any underlying health conditions or are taking medication.

First Aid Supply Essentials: What to Have on Hand

Being prepared for an emergency is vital. A well-stocked first aid kit can make a significant contribution in handling minor injuries and ailments until professional medical help arrives. Here are some essential items to include:

  • Sterile gauze pads
  • Wound closures in various sizes
  • Ibuprofen
  • Antihistamines
  • Tweezers

Remember to inspect periodically your first aid kit and replace expired items. Keep it in an easily accessible location at home, in your vehicle, and wherever you go.
